Globivest

Globivest  is a private investment firm with a diversified portfolio of assets.  Our primary focus is on innovative and scalable early stage startups.  We seek to establish long-term relationships with visionary  entrepreneurs while adding clear value in strategy and execution.

Frequently asked questions

What investment stages does Globivest typically target?

Globivest targets a broad range of venture stages, spanning seed, startup, early-stage, expansion, and late-stage growth. This full-lifecycle approach means the firm can enter at the earliest institutional rounds and continue supporting portfolio companies through subsequent financings. The generalist mandate is uncommon among regional peers, many of whom have narrowed into specific stage bands like seed-only or growth-only.

Who runs investment decisions at Globivest?

Specific principals at Globivest are not publicly identified. Lebanese regulatory filings and the firm's own website do not currently disclose named partners or investment committee members. This absence of public attribution is typical for certain private investment firms in the region that operate without a broad marketing posture.

How does Globivest's Beirut location affect its deal flow?

Beirut has historically functioned as a financial and talent hub for the Levant and its global diaspora, particularly across West Africa, the Gulf, and Europe. Operating from Lebanon rather than Dubai or Abu Dhabi gives Globivest access to a distinct network of entrepreneurs and deal syndicates that orbit the Lebanese banking and family-office ecosystem. This geographic anchor can surface opportunities that are less competed for by the large sovereign-backed venture platforms in the Gulf.
